White Sox contend for playoffs ahead of schedule
The Chicago White Sox have entered the second half of the MLB season tied for first place in their division, exceeding early-season expectations. Players and management attribute the team's success to a young, energetic roster and a focus on daily performance rather than long-term pressure.
